VMOD-60

MC68060 high-performance VMEbus Computer

¡@

The VMOD-60 is an embedded high-performance VMEbus microcomputer based on the superscalar

 MC68060 CPU. This CPU offers an integer performance of over 100 MIPS at 66MHz.

With the modularity of the mezzanine I/O bus concept MODULbus, it is fully compatible to the VMOD-40

 and VMOD-32 board range of intelligent controllers. Being the high-end product of this range it covers

 customer requests for high performance and scaleable system power.

The VMOD-60 is designed as a powerful system CPU as well as an intelligent controller. Due to the 3

 (7) MODULbus sockets it can be equipped with all system CPU features such as SCSI, Ethernet and

 Graphic. If used as a controller, the sockets can be used for digital or analog I/O, motor controllers,

 field busses etc.

The VMOD-60 is equipped with the versatile VMEbus interface/buscontroller chip VIC068 (optional

 VIC064), providing a standard master/slave/system controller interface in accordance with the

 VMEbus specifications. The board is online software-configurable to A16, A24 andD32(D64) data

 transfer capability. In slave or master mode the VMOD-60 can generate or handle any of the seven

 interrupt requests including vector processing.As with buswidth, all features of the interrupt system are

 online software-configurable.


The double eurocard size VMOD-60 is available in various memory configurations from 1 to 32 MByte

 of DRAM to suit the required application. The memory is placed on a piggy pack module to allow

 simplified upgrading. The DRAM is partly or completely dual-ported to the VMEbus.


All versions of the VMOD-60 carry a RTC with on-chip 2KB SRAM, a battery backup circuit prevents

data loss during power failure.

A JEDEC socket for an 8Bit EPROM offers a maximum size of 1MByte for firmware and/or operating

 system memory for the MC68060 CPU. It is possible to boot either from the Flash PROM or from the

 EPROM.


The Flash PROM is factory programmed and contains the RMON monitor software. Using the Flash

 PROM handler the user is able to adapt the basic PROM for his own purpose. The RMON provides a

 basic software layer to achieve a large degree of hardware independence. Every operating system or

 application software is based on the RMON and uses its functionality, as power-on initialisation,

 configuration, bootstraps, callable I/O functions and application hooks.

Two serial interfaces (RS232) are available on the front panel sub-D connector and can be used as

 console port or data transfer line. Status display LEDs indicate the board status and are available for

 user applications.

The VMOD-60 software environment is fully supported with VxWorks, pSOS+ and OS-9 as powerful

 real time operating systems.

Features

- VMEbus MC68060 high-performance embedded microcomputer with 3 (7) MODULbus sockets
- A32/D32(D64) VMEbus master/slave/system controller interface (VIC)
- support of all 7 vectored interrupts
- MC68060 superscalar CPU with 8KByte of instruction cache and 8 Kbytes of data cache
- 50MHz; optional 66MHz
- 3 (7) plug-in sockets for MODULbus I/O; front panel and P2 connection of I/O lines
- 2 x RS232 serial interfaces
- 1 to 32 MByte of dual-ported DRAM
- up to 1 MByte of EPROM
- up to 2 MByte Flash EPROM
- up to 2 MByte SRAM
- six 16 Bit counter/timer
- real time clock (battery buffered) with up to 8 Kbytes SRAM
- optional SCSI / Ethernet / Graphic interface (via MODULbus)
- VxWorks, pSOS+, OS-9 operating system

Technical Specification

Processor
Type MC68060
Clock frequency 50MHz, optional 66MHz
MIPS over 100 (66MHz)

¡@

Memory
DRAM 1/2/4/8/16/32MByte (dual ported to VMEbus)
Read Burst 5 - 1 - 1 - 1
Write Burst 3 - 1 - 1 - 2
FLASH 256 / 512KByte, 1 / 2 MByte
EPROM 0 / 512K / 1MByte (32-pin DIP)
SRAM 0 / 2MByte

¡@

Bus Specifications
VMEbus Interface Chip VIC068
Addressing A32/24/16:D32(D64)/D16/D08
Arbiter RR/PRI
Interrupt handler IRQ 1 - 7
Interrupt generator  any 1 of 7
System controller yes, programmable
Mezzanine MODULbus for industrial I/O, CAN etc.

¡@

Physical
Format 6U
Power requirements Vcc = +5V, typ. 2.8A
Temp. oper./storage 0 to 70 deg. / -40 to 85 deg.
Permissible humidity 0% to 85%, non-cond.
Weight approx. 390gr
MTBF (calc.) 130 thrs
